An air pump filter is crucial for a healthy fish tank. It ensures clean water and proper oxygen levels.

Keeping fish in an aquarium requires attention to water quality. An air pump filter helps maintain this. Clean water promotes fish health and reduces stress. It also prevents harmful toxins from building up. The pump increases oxygen levels, which is vital for fish to breathe.

This setup also supports beneficial bacteria, which help break down waste. Choosing the right air pump filter can be confusing, but it’s essential. Not all filters are the same. Some are better suited for specific tank sizes and types of fish. By understanding your fish tank needs, you can select the best air pump filter. This leads to a thriving, healthy aquarium.

Buying Guide On Air Pump Filter For Fish Tank

buying guide for air pump filter for fish tank

buying guide for air pump filter for fish tank

  1. understand the tank size

    consider the size of your fish tank. Larger tanks need bigger filters. Smaller tanks require compact filters. Match the filter to your tank size.

  2. determine the filter type

    choose from sponge, power, or canister filters. Sponge filters are quiet. Power filters are strong. Canister filters suit large tanks.

  3. check the filter’s capacity

    look at the filter’s flow rate. Measured in gallons per hour (gph). Ensure it matches your tank’s volume.

  4. evaluate noise levels

    some filters are noisy. Read reviews for noise levels. Quiet filters are better for bedrooms.

  5. consider maintenance requirements

    easy-to-clean filters save time. Check if parts are removable. Regular maintenance keeps the tank healthy.

  6. think about energy efficiency

    energy-efficient filters save power. Check the wattage. Lower wattage means lower electricity bills.

  7. look at compatibility with air pumps

    ensure the filter works with your air pump. Compatibility ensures smooth operation. Check the manufacturer’s recommendations.
